## Artifact Signing — SDK Parity Notes (Weekly Sync)

Kestrel SDK for Android reached parity with the Swift client this sprint: offline queueing, batched telemetry, and retry semantics now match. Both SDKs ship as signed artifacts from the same pipeline. Remaining gap: background sync throttling, targeted next sprint. Verify both release bundles before tagging. Both artifacts validate against the shared signing key below.

signing key of kawig-fafog = bky19_6Fypv1qws7J8qJtaYjX

## Braelin Environments: Health Checks

Every Braelin environment sits behind the Tollgate load balancer. Nodes failing three consecutive probes are drained; plugins must answer the probe path without auth. Staging probes run twice as often as production. Plugin authors should mirror these intervals locally. The probe settings currently applied in each environment are listed below.

service settings:
[istael]
team = gilath
access_code = ac_468cdf
owner = casdor.gilox
host = istael.kelviforge.internal
port = 5432
peer = quenwyn.braskworks.corp
salt = 6678df32
pin = 7400

// Vendored font manifest version for the Copperveil UI kit.
// We vendor all third-party typefaces into the repo rather than
// fetching them at build time; this keeps offline builds working
// and avoids license drift. Bump this constant only after the
// design team approves the new font set and checksums are
// regenerated. The manifest corresponds to the build noted below.

pipeline stamp: htk21_342604544cac5347f0b47

## Tuning

The receipt mailer (Almsgate) batches donation receipts and sends through the Thornquay relay. On-call: if the queue backs up, resist the urge to crank batch size — the relay rate-limits per connection, and bigger batches just mean bigger retries. Scale worker count first, then shorten the flush interval. Dedupe window must stay longer than the retry horizon or donors get duplicate receipts, which generates tickets. All knobs live in one place and are read at worker start. Current production values follow.

tuning table, kajop-yafof:
QUOTAS = {
    "wenath": 10,
    "ulaael": 5,
}